Key considerations for managing loxapine reactions

loxapine side effects commonly include drowsiness, weight gain, dry mouth, and tremor. These reactions stem from loxapine’s interaction with dopamine and serotonin receptors, a pharmacological detail that links the drug to the broader field of pharmacology. If a patient experiences severe sedation or extrapyramidal symptoms, clinicians must weigh the benefits against the risks—a classic example of the semantic triple: "loxapine side effects require careful monitoring". Regular blood work and symptom checklists are practical tools that turn abstract safety concepts into everyday actions.
